I would be very surprised if he actually had 150 unless it is for 1000's of acres.
They are only legal to 11pm - not day and night.
Rifle,shotgun or mz only - no bow.
Permits must have the shooters listed (usually only 2 listed) - others must be with a listed shooter to participate.
All deer must be tagged and it is for antlerless only.
If the other place is piling them or not tagging, they are breaking the law - REPORT THEM!
Go to the DEC website - the regulations are there for both DMP(in season) and nuicense(sp) permits.
